Aunt Dot started this petition to Ramsey School District

Once a week, almost every Ramsey High School student is forced to cut their lunch in half and sit in an unnecessary lab period. Students are forced to be in their science classroom for 85 minutes (an extra 30 minutes compared to the regular 55 minute class period) and are expected to be attentive and listening. How are students expected to pay attention when they are deprived of their free time, time to eat, and time to socialize? The average high school student’s attention span is 10-15 minutes yet the Ramsey School District expects over an hour of concentration. In “lab” students rarely do actual labs. On multiple occasions students have reported that they did not complete anything important or necessary in the extra 30 minute period. Many times students are left with an extra ten or twenty minutes remaining in the period, this just goes to show how majority of labs are unnecessary. In addition, how are students expected to eat their lunch in such a short amount of time. By the time students leave their class, wait through the massive lunch line, sit down, they have about 15 minutes to eat. It is not fair to students. Growing minds need some sort relaxation and socializing and just a break from school. Labs strip this away and deprived them of necessary needs. This needs to change.
